Factors That Affect Emergency Repair Costs

Several elements influence urgent appliance repair costs. Understanding these can help you anticipate expenses and evaluate quotes effectively.

Appliance Type and Complexity significantly affects repair costs. Advanced appliances with complex electronics usually cost more to fix. This is due to the specialised knowledge required.

Repairing a basic fridge might cost R800-R1,500. A side-by-side model with digital features could range from R1,500-R3,000 for similar issues.

The brand of your appliance impacts repair costs. Premium brands often require certified technicians and original parts. This increases both labour and component costs.

Parts availability affects cost and repair timeframes. Sourcing uncommon components can increase your bill substantially. Some emergency repairs might need temporary solutions until proper parts arrive.

Your location in South Africa creates notable price variations. Urban areas typically offer more competitive pricing. Remote locations may incur additional travel charges of R10-R25 per kilometre.

Some companies charge flat-rate travel fees for distant locations. These range from R250-R750 depending on distance.

The timing of your emergency significantly impacts costs. Late night repairs typically cost 50-100% more than daytime rates. Public holiday prices can double or triple standard rates.

Weekend repairs usually fall between these extremes. Saturday services cost 25-50% more. Sunday services are 50-75% above standard rates.

Standard vs After-Hours Service Rates – Emergency Appliance Repair Prices

Standard business hours typically run from 8:00 AM to 5:00 PM Monday through Friday. During these times, technicians charge base rates without additional premiums.

Overnight and weekend services command substantial premiums. This compensates technicians for working outside normal hours.

Express repair services add 25-35% to standard rates. These ensure your repair is prioritised ahead of routine service calls.

Service Type Standard Hours (8AM-5PM) After-Hours (5PM-10PM) Late Night (10PM-8AM) Weekend/Holiday
Call-out Fee R350-R550 R550-R750 R750-R950 R650-R1,100
Labour (per hour) R250-R450 R450-R650 R650-R900 R550-R850
Diagnostic Fee R200-R350 R300-R500 R450-R650 R400-R600
Percentage Increase Base Rate 50-75% increase 100-150% increase 75-125% increase

Holiday repair rates are usually the highest premium category. Most companies charge double or triple their standard rates on public holidays.

When evaluating 24/7 repair rates, confirm if the quoted price includes all potential surcharges. Some companies apply substantial after-hours premiums that may not be immediately apparent.

Callout Fees and Diagnostic Charges Explained – Emergency Appliance Repair Prices

Callout fees and diagnostic charges are separate from actual repair costs. Understanding these helps avoid unexpected expenses when requesting emergency repairs.

The callout fee covers the technician’s travel time and basic service setup. In South Africa, these range from R350-R550 during standard hours.

Many companies waive this fee if you proceed with their repair quote. This effectively makes it a commitment deposit rather than an additional charge.

Diagnostic charges cover the technician’s time to identify the specific problem. This assessment typically takes 30-60 minutes and involves testing various components.

During standard hours, diagnostic fees range from R200-R350. These can double for overnight or holiday service.

To avoid unnecessary diagnostic charges, provide detailed information when booking. Describe specific symptoms like unusual noises, error codes, or performance issues.

This helps technicians prepare and sometimes diagnose common problems before arrival. Some companies offer reduced fees for common issues with well-documented symptoms.

Many companies have a minimum service charge combining callout and diagnostic fees. This typically ranges from R550-R900 during standard hours and R900-R1,500 for emergency services.

When requesting quotes, ask if diagnostic fees apply even if you decline the repair. Some companies charge reduced fees if you don’t proceed, while others charge the full amount.

Regional Price Comparison for Urgent Appliance Services – Emergency Appliance Repair Prices

Urgent appliance service costs vary across South Africa. Knowing these differences helps homeowners make quick, informed decisions. Location impacts emergency repair costs due to technician availability and local competition.

Johannesburg & Pretoria Emergency Repair Rates

Gauteng’s major cities offer a wide range of emergency appliance repair services. In Johannesburg, emergency callout fees range from R350 to R550. Central areas like Sandton command higher rates due to high demand.

Pretoria’s urgent appliance fixes are slightly cheaper, with callout fees between R300 and R500. Northern suburbs like Centurion often have the most competitive rates. This is due to the high number of service providers there.

Response times in these cities are typically excellent. Many companies promise arrival within 1-3 hours for true emergencies. After-hours services usually cost 50-100% more than standard rates.

Service Type Johannesburg Pretoria After-Hours Surcharge
Emergency Callout Fee R350-R550 R300-R500 50-100%
Urgent Refrigerator Repair R650-R1200 R600-R1100 50-100%
Emergency Washing Machine Fix R550-R950 R500-R900 50-100%
Urgent Stove/Oven Repair R500-R900 R450-R850 50-100%

Durban & Cape Town Service Pricing

Coastal cities have unique pricing for emergency appliance repairs. Durban’s 24-hour repair services typically charge callout fees from R300 to R450. The humid climate creates high demand for emergency refrigerator and air conditioning repairs.

Cape Town’s emergency repair costs are among the highest in the country. Callout fees range from R400 to R600. This reflects the higher cost of living and more spread-out nature of the city.

Both coastal cities add travel surcharges for outlying areas. Services to places like Umhlanga or Stellenbosch may incur extra fees of R5-R10 per kilometre.

Other Gauteng Areas and Rest of SA – Emergency Appliance Repair Prices

Outside major cities, emergency appliance repair services vary in price and availability. Smaller Gauteng cities like Benoni see callout fees from R350 to R500. These are similar to Pretoria rates but may have longer wait times.

Rural areas face the biggest challenges for urgent repairs. Travel distances greatly impact costs. Some companies charge up to R15 per kilometre beyond their standard service area.

The availability of 24/7 services decreases outside major cities. Many smaller towns have limited or no after-hours options. This makes preventative maintenance crucial for those in remote areas.

Verifying Technician Credentials During Emergencies

When facing an appliance emergency, don’t make hasty decisions about who to hire. Take a few minutes to check credentials. This can save you from poor workmanship and safety hazards.

Always ask for the technician’s registration number with relevant industry bodies. Look for technicians with manufacturer certifications for your specific appliance brand. A quick online search for reviews can provide valuable insights.

Watch out for technicians who can’t provide a business address or demand full upfront payment. Be wary of quotes significantly below market rates. These may indicate unqualified operators.

Most legitimate emergency repair services provide a written quote before starting work. This ensures transparency and protects both parties from unexpected costs.

Refrigeration & Freezer Urgent Repairs

Fridge emergencies need quick action to stop food waste and further damage. When your fridge fails, you risk losing food and paying for urgent repairs.

Emergency fridge fixes in South Africa cost R750 to R3000+. After-hours services usually add 50-100% to these rates. Cooling system failures range from R1200 to R3000+.

  • Cooling system failure: R1200-R3000+
  • Gas leaks or recharging: R900-R1800
  • Compressor issues: R1500-R3500
  • Unusual noise repairs: R750-R1500
  • Water leakage fixes: R800-R1600

The urgency of fridge repairs often justifies higher costs. A working fridge is crucial for food safety. Delays can lead to extra expenses beyond the repair itself.

Washing Machine & Dryer Emergency Services

Washer and dryer emergencies often involve water leaks that can damage property. These appliances need expert knowledge to fix safely. They involve both water and electrical parts.

Emergency washer repairs in South Africa typically cost R800 to R4000. Dryer emergency fixes are usually cheaper, ranging from R600 to R1500.

Common washing machine emergencies include:

  • Water leak repairs: R800-R1500
  • Drum or motor problems: R1200-R4000
  • Electrical control issues: R900-R2500
  • Pump replacements: R800-R1800
  • Door lock malfunctions: R600-R1200

For tumble dryers, emergency repairs typically address:

  • Heating element failures: R700-R1500
  • Motor repairs: R900-R1500
  • Thermostat replacements: R600-R1000
  • Belt or drum issues: R700-R1200

The emergency water damage fix cost rises if leaks harm flooring or cabinets. Many services offer water extraction as an extra to the repair.

Stove, Oven & Microwave Urgent Fixes – Emergency Appliance Repair Prices

Cooking appliance emergencies can disrupt homes and pose safety risks, especially with gas appliances. Emergency repairs typically cost R750 to R1500, plus after-hours fees.

Gas stove emergencies need special care for safety. Qualified technicians may charge R1000-R2000 for urgent callouts, especially after hours.

Common cooking appliance emergencies include:

  • Heating element failures: R750-R1500
  • Control panel/electronic issues: R900-R1800
  • Gas leaks or connection problems: R1000-R2000
  • Thermostat replacements: R800-R1200
  • Microwave power issues: R750-R1500

The urgent heating problem repair costs for ovens vary based on access and complexity. Built-in appliances often cost more to fix due to limited access.

Brand-Specific Repair Considerations

Your appliance’s brand greatly affects emergency repair costs in South Africa. Premium brands need special parts and certified techs. Local and budget brands may have different availability issues.

Samsung, LG & Bosch Emergency Services

Premium brands like Samsung, LG, and Bosch usually cost more to fix. They need special parts and tech skills. Samsung emergency repair cost starts at R1200 for callout and diagnosis.

LG appliances often need brand-certified techs for emergency repairs. The LG urgent service price ranges from R1000-R3500. Bosch emergency repairs also have premium rates, starting at R1200 for callout fees.

These premium brands offer several considerations for emergency repairs:

  • Parts availability may be limited for same-day repairs
  • Authorised service centres may charge more but offer warranty protection
  • Diagnostic equipment requirements can increase emergency repair costs
  • Circuit board and electronic component repairs tend to be more expensive

Defy, Hisense & Other Brands

Local brands like Defy and Hisense have different emergency repair considerations. The Defy emergency fix rate typically ranges from R800-R2500. Parts are more available due to local manufacturing.

Hisense appliances are popular in South Africa. Hisense emergency service costs typically range from R750-R2000. Other common brands include Whirlpool, Indesit, KIC, and Smeg.

For these brands, emergency repair considerations include:

  • Better parts availability for common models
  • More independent repair technicians available
  • Generally lower callout fees for emergency services
  • Simpler designs may result in faster and less costly repairs
Appliance Type Standard Hours Cost Emergency/After-Hours Cost Common Emergency Issues Average Repair Time
Refrigerator/Freezer R750-R2000 R1200-R3000+ Cooling failure, gas leaks 1-3 hours
Washing Machine R800-R2500 R1200-R4000 Water leaks, drum issues 1-2 hours
Tumble Dryer R600-R1200 R900-R1500 Heating element, motor 1-2 hours
Stove/Oven R750-R1200 R1000-R1800 Element failure, controls 1-2 hours
Microwave R600-R1000 R750-R1500 Power issues, controls 1 hour
